Pamela North has a wonderful time when she runs into a baked-apple clue and a dress-that-went-to-the-cleaners clue, both of which are somehow connected with Dan Beck, radio commentator with a beautiful voice, who has risen from minor jobs to efficiency expert and is in full flight as a first-string radio economist. Connected with him also are Ann Lawrence, Social Registerite; John Elliott, ghostwriter with a southern accent; Frances McCalley, typist in an investment house; her boyfriend, Franklin Martinelli; Cleo Harper, who supplies too much information; and Mrs. Pennick, a housekeeper. As murders occur, the Norths and Lieutenant Bill Weigland are plunged into an exciting chain of events — the mishandling of an estate, a dramatic scene in a cheap cafeteria, high tension in a radio broadcasting studio, and unexpected doings in a telephone booth.
